Copa Del Rey Final
Teams: FC Barcelona v Deportivo Alaves
Date: 27 May 2017
Venue: Camp Nou
FC Barcelona, who are without one of the members of MSN, take on Deportivo Alaves in the Copa Del Rey at the Vicente Calderon this evening.
The match is scheduled to get underway at 21h00.
The Catalan giants defeated Diego Simeone's Atletico Madrid in the semi-finals, after claiming a 3-2 aggregate victory.
Enrique will be without the services of Luis Suarez and Sergi Roberto, who are both serving a suspension.
Barca relinquished the La Liga title to rivals Real Madrid despite beating Eibar 4-2 in their final game of the season.
Alaves, on the other hand, booked their spot in the final after seeing Celta Vigo, who eliminated Real Madrid in the quarterfinals.
Mauricio Pellegrino's charges ended the campaign with a 1-1 draw against Leganes, which saw them clinch ninth spot.
When these sides last met, it was Enrique's charges who ran out 6-0 winners with Luis Suarez bagging two goals and two assists.
Here's how they line up:
Barca: Cillessen; Mascherano, Piqué, Umtiti, Jordi Alba; Rakitic, Busquets, Iniesta; Messi, Alcácer, Neymar.
Alaves: Pacheco, Femenía, Ely, Vigaray, Feddal, Theo, Edgar, Manu García, Marcos Llorente, Ibai Gómez, Deyverson.
